Red Hat JBoss EAP

Developers should learn JBoss EAP when building enterprise-grade Java applications that need robust security, scalability, and compliance with Jakarta EE standards, such as in financial services, healthcare, or government sectors

Pros

  • +It is particularly valuable for projects requiring integration with other Red Hat products, like OpenShift or RHEL, and for organizations prioritizing certified, supported middleware solutions over open-source alternatives like WildFly
  • +Related to: jakarta-ee, java-ee
